How Kirtans Enhance Spiritual Growth

Kirtans, the devotional chanting of sacred mantras and hymns, have been an integral part of spiritual practice in various cultures, particularly within Hinduism and Sikhism. These musical expressions serve not only as a means of worship but also as a powerful tool for personal and communal spiritual growth. In this article, we will explore how kirtans facilitate deeper connections to oneself, enhance community bonds, and foster an environment conducive to spiritual enlightenment.

Understanding Kirtans

Kirtans are typically performed in a call-and-response format, where a lead singer or musician chants a verse, and the audience responds. This interactive aspect makes kirtans accessible to everyone, regardless of their musical ability or background. The chants often involve the repetition of the names of deities or sacred phrases that carry profound meanings, such as “Hare Krishna” or “Waheguru.”

The melodic quality of kirtans can evoke deep emotional responses and create a spiritually uplifting atmosphere. The practice transcends mere vocalization; it becomes a form of meditation that helps individuals connect with the divine and tap into their inner selves.

The Role of Sound and Vibration

In spiritual traditions, sound is considered one of the most potent forms of energy. The vibrations produced during kirtans can have profound effects on the mind, body, and spirit. According to ancient texts such as the Vedas and Upanishads, sound has the capacity to influence consciousness.

Resonance with Higher Frequencies

The specific mantras used in kirtans are believed to resonate with higher frequencies that align with divine energies. When individuals chant these sacred sounds, they create vibrations that can purify their thoughts and emotions. This purification process opens the heart and mind, allowing for greater receptivity to spiritual insights and experiences.

Healing Qualities

Research has shown that sound therapy can have therapeutic effects on individuals dealing with stress, anxiety, and various emotional disorders. Kirtans offer similar benefits due to their rhythmic nature and communal setting. The collective energy generated during a kirtan can produce healing vibrations that resonate deeply within participants, facilitating emotional release and healing.

Cultivating Devotion

At its core, kirtan is an expression of devotion (bhakti) toward the divine. This devotion is pivotal for spiritual growth as it nurtures humility, surrender, and love.

Developing Humility

During kirtans, participants often surrender their egos as they engage in communal worship. This act of letting go encourages humility by recognizing something larger than oneself—be it God, universal love, or collective consciousness. Such humility opens pathways for learning through service (seva) to others in the community.
